I used some 6x6 pine timbers across the deck of the trailer when we moved some 24' bins taken in half horizontally. The air floor was in the bottom 3 rings and the bottom/starter ring was pretty substantial but rusty. The top section and roof crumpled the bottom edge some since the 8' of the 6x6 hanging off the trailer deck on each side sagged some under the load. The second bin , I bolted a short piece of the timber across on top of the end of the long pieces so they took more of the weight before they sagged enough that the bin came down to rest on the trailer deck.

1000 bu. bins should be a snap if they have a special starter ring with a flange on the bottom
